Space Monkey Reflects: The Mysterious Nature of Potential

From the perspective of your “monkey meat suit,” life appears to unfold as a series of events, thoughts, and experiences. You seem to witness reality progressing, moment by moment. Yet, beneath this appearance lies a deeper truth: nothing truly happens. What we perceive as reality is not a sequence of events or a progression of time but the continuous revelation of potential.

This idea may feel preposterous, even destabilizing, to the conditioned mind. Yet, it does not diminish the richness of experience. Instead, it invites us to explore the mysterious nature of potential—the infinite field from which all seeming arises.

The Illusion of Happening

Reality, as we perceive it, is a construct—a series of frames, like a film, projected onto the screen of awareness. Each frame is a potential revealed, not created, and certainly not “happening” in the way we often believe. Change, movement, and causality are illusions born from our journey through this field of potential.

Your path, your choices, and your sense of free will are also part of this illusion. They are potentials unfolding within the infinite whole, giving rise to the appearance of individuality and agency. This does not negate your experience; it enriches it. The seeming of life is the essence of life, and it is no less real for being an illusion.

Nothing Changes, Everything Exists

In the absolute sense, nothing changes because everything already exists. All possibilities, all potentials, are contained within the infinite. What appears as change is merely the revelation of a different aspect of this infinite whole.

This understanding challenges the idea of creation. We often think of life as a process of making something out of nothing—of creating moments, objects, and meaning. But in truth, nothing is created; it is merely revealed. Potential is like a vast, boundless library, and our experience is akin to flipping through its pages. The words were always there; we are simply uncovering them.

The Role of Free Will

Free will, like change, is a potential that seems to exist. You appear to make choices, to navigate through life with purpose and intent. This appearance is an essential part of the human experience, providing the framework for exploration, growth, and meaning.

However, when viewed from the infinite perspective, free will is not an independent force. It is itself a potential within the whole, a thread in the tapestry of existence. You are not “choosing” in the way you might think; rather, you are flowing along a path that always existed, revealing it frame by frame.

The Absolute and the Relative

This interplay between the absolute and the relative is at the heart of existence. In the absolute, everything is unchanging, infinite, and complete. In the relative, everything seems to change, unfold, and progress. These two perspectives are not in conflict but are complementary facets of the same reality.

The experience of life—the seeming progression of moments, the joys and struggles, the discoveries and losses—is no less profound because it is relative. It is through this relative lens that we engage with the infinite, exploring its depths and possibilities.

The Peace in Potential

To recognize that nothing is truly happening and that everything already exists is not to dismiss the value of experience. It is to find peace in the understanding that life is not something to be controlled, fixed, or figured out. It is a dance with potential, a flow through the infinite that needs no justification or explanation.

This recognition does not erase the beauty, pain, or wonder of life. It enhances it, offering a perspective that liberates us from the need to cling, resist, or strive. It allows us to rest in the knowing that everything is as it is, exactly as it should be.


Summary

Life is not a series of events but the revelation of infinite potential. Change and free will are illusions within this unfolding, yet they create the richness of experience. Recognizing the unchanging nature of existence brings peace, allowing us to embrace life as it is.

Space Monkey Reflects: Individuality—The Desire of the Ego, The Uniqueness of the Soul

The interplay between individuality and uniqueness lies at the heart of the human experience. To understand the distinction between the two is to glimpse the difference between the ego and the soul, the finite and the infinite. The ego craves individuality, seeking to define itself against others. The soul, by contrast, simply is—uniquely whole, without the need for comparison or validation.


Individuality: The Ego’s Desire

Individuality arises from the ego’s need to assert itself as distinct, separate, and special. This is not a flaw but a purposeful part of the human experience. The ego’s desire for individuality allows us to play the game of life, to explore the contrasts of self and other, to feel the thrill of being “different.” It provides the framework through which we engage with the world, shaping our identities and relationships.

Yet, individuality is also a paradox. The longing to be different from everyone else is, ironically, a universal desire. Everyone, at some level, wishes to stand out, to be seen as special. This shared yearning underscores the illusion of individuality, revealing that it is not as distinct as the ego imagines.


Uniqueness: The Domain of the Soul

While individuality is a construct of the ego, uniqueness is the essence of the soul. Uniqueness does not arise from comparison or distinction; it is inherent, an unchanging truth of existence. Each being, each moment, each expression of life is utterly unique, not because it seeks to be but because it cannot be otherwise.

Uniqueness requires no effort, no striving. It simply is. The soul does not need to prove its uniqueness or define it against others. It is beyond comparison, rooted in the infinite nature of existence. To align with this truth is to transcend the ego’s need for individuality and rest in the knowledge that you are already whole and unique.


The Paradox of Individuality and Uniqueness

The ego’s desire for individuality is not wrong; it is part of the soul’s play. The soul imagines the ego to explore the contrasts of life, to feel what it means to be “separate” in a world of connection. This illusion of separation is what allows us to experience individuality as a dynamic, creative process.

Yet, the more we chase individuality, the more we return to the realization that we are already unique. The soul’s uniqueness is not something to be achieved but something to be remembered. It is the foundation upon which the ego’s games are played.


The Infinite One

At the deepest level, all individuality dissolves into the unity of the infinite. Beyond the ego, beyond the soul, lies the source—the One Infinite Immortal Spirit that is the essence of all things. This source is not separate from you; it is you. It is also everything you perceive: your heroes, your enemies, your joys, and your sorrows.

To recognize this is to see the playfulness of existence. The desire for individuality, the experience of uniqueness, the unity of all things—these are not contradictions but facets of the same infinite whole. You are the actor, the stage, and the audience, all at once.


Living the Balance

To live with awareness of this truth is to embrace both individuality and uniqueness. You honor the ego’s desire to explore, to create, to define, while also resting in the soul’s knowing that you are already complete. This balance allows you to navigate life with curiosity and compassion, free from the need to prove your worth or measure your uniqueness against others.

By seeing individuality as a playful expression of the infinite, you release the pressure to “be different” and instead celebrate the inherent uniqueness of simply being. This is the art of living as both human and divine, as both limited and limitless.


Summary

Individuality is the ego’s desire to assert separateness, while uniqueness is the soul’s inherent state of being. The longing for individuality is a shared human experience, revealing the paradox of the ego’s pursuit. By aligning with the soul’s uniqueness, we transcend comparison and rest in the infinite truth of who we are.
